Output 8341824ddee6b58ba17a4c317d795556aa3893d61e641f0508f0439a080df14c:0

value
1073642
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fc328824e7752438f69fd13da1f7a172c54576e3 OP_EQUAL
address
3QgWjtyajiTwkfzytvBr7j1PW3jRdUVoPj
transaction
8341824ddee6b58ba17a4c317d795556aa3893d61e641f0508f0439a080df14c
spent
true